southernfarmnetwork1Last week Commissioner Troxler hosted the fifth annual Food Safety Forum, and about 400 people were able to attend. It was a great program featuring national and local speakers, talking about a wide range of food safety topics from peanut butter product recalls to the importance of partnerships in food safety efforts. The forum also signaled a change in leadership in our Food and Drug Protection Division. Troxler announced that the Food and Drug director, Joe Reardon, has been hired by the FDA to be a liaison with the 50 states.
